Located in Texas, Dallas/Fort Worth International Airport (DFW) is one of the biggest airports globally. With 17,207 acres of area, it stands as the second-largest airport in the USA by land size. Additionally, it is the largest hub for American Airlines. Owing to this, the airport experiences heavy passenger traffic throughout the year. For this reason, it was acclaimed as the second busiest airport worldwide.
Moreover, with 5 terminals, flight operations at DFW Airport are managed with ease. Also, there are 7 runways, ranging from 13L/31R to 18R/36L, for smooth aircraft movement. One more building, Terminal F, is under construction. Once completed, it will be dedicated to American Airlines.

Terminals at DFW
Located in the city of Grapevine, there are 5 Terminals at DFW Airport presently. The shape of these buildings is in the form of a half-circle. To navigate across them, use the DFW Skylink automated people mover system.
| Terminal | Gates |
| A | 36 (A8-A39) |
| B | 45 (B1-B49) |
| C | 29 (C2-C39) |
| D | 33 (D6-D40) |
| E | 41 (E2-E41) |

When did Dallas Fort Worth International Airport open?
Dallas/Fort Worth International Airport (DFW) opened on January 13, 1974. This airport is now 52 years old.
Who owns Dallas Fort Worth International Airport?
The airport is owned, managed, and operated by the DFW International Airport Board.
